Spread out over 5 beautifully styled floors, this Grade II listed Victorian townhouse boasts luxurious interiors, generous living areas and partial sea views from many rooms, all in the heart of Tenby's popular seaside town. Combining the tasteful designs found in boutique hotels with the familiar comforts of self-catering homes, Chart House features a very well-appointed kitchen, spacious dining area and welcoming lounge to the ground floor, with a further living area on the 1st floor and brilliant children's hideaway in the loft, complete with PS4 console and a collection of games. There are five elegant bedrooms (one with ensuite cloakroom) to retreat to each evening and two family bathrooms for rinsing those sandy toes. Outside, a compact and colourful courtyard terrace offers a lovely private space for morning coffees and evening drinks. The house is within easy walking distance of all 3 of Tenby's gloriously golden beaches and its fantastic selection of cafes, bars and restaurants. If you can tear yourself away from the beautiful beaches and their breath-taking views, take a boat trip out to sea and spot the local sealife or wander through the colourful streets and explore Tenby's museums, galleries and amusement arcade. For some memorable family days out, venture over to the delightful village of Saundersfoot (4.5mi) and try your hand at paddle-boarding, visit the exotic wildlife at Folly Farm Adventure Park & Zoo or enjoy an action-packed afternoon at Heatherton Worlds of Activities.
